The 2021/22 Ashes victory started a run of four Test series wins and a draw for Australia before they were halted in their tracks by India with a 2-1 series defeat in the subcontinent earlier this year.
Captain Pat Cummins will be determined to see a strong showing from his men to rebuild any shaken confidence ahead of The Ashes summer.
Batter Usman Khawaja is coming in hot with scores of 180, 81 and 60 among his four opening innings’ in India, though his second innings scores were significantly lower into single figures.
Indian icon Virat Kohli reminded the world he has plenty left to give in his last outing against Australia with a whopping 186, his first century since 2019. He will be determined to rebuild a streak of monstrous form in 2023.
